Do you have to be a bit nutty to be a serious lifter? After promising to interview some psychology experts, the guys start close to home with Counselor Kelly Lowery. She's not only graduate-trained, but has been around (and lived with) bodybuilding for decades. Lots of questions and issues get addressed. Are elite athletes abnormal? Are they protected from mental disorders? What toll does chronic pain take, and why do lifters endure it while pressing on? What about aging and identity loss in long-time lifters? And what about the mania and subsequent depression that can be induced by anabolic steroids? Join in as the discussion turns to what counselors do to treat anxiety, depression, and other issues that many strength athletes face. Also get a list of cognitive errors (stinking thinking) that counselors help clients, including lifters, identify. Do YOU fall prey to any of these in your work with the iron?
